Flexera Software is an American computer software company based in Itasca, Illinois. The company used to be the Rovi Corporation's software division. On 1 April 2008, Macrovision sold its software division to the Thoma Cressey Bravo investment fund. In October 2009, Acresso Software, Inc. became Flexera Software. On July 19, 2011 Thoma Cressey Bravo sold a majority stake in Flexera Software LLC to Teachers' Private Capital, the private investment department of the Ontario Teachers' Pension Plan. The transaction was finalized on October 3, 2011.
